```Duties```
- Assist in the preparation and serving of meals to residents in a nursing home or assisted living facility
- Follow dietary restrictions and special instructions for individual residents
- Clean and sanitize kitchen equipment, utensils, and work areas
- Set up dining areas and ensure they are clean and presentable
- Assist with bussing tables and cleaning dining areas after meals
- Maintain inventory of food and supplies, and notify supervisor when items need to be restocked
- Adhere to food safety regulations and guidelines
```Qualifications```
- Previous experience in the food industry or a similar role is preferred
- Strong customer service skills with the ability to interact with residents in a friendly and professional manner
- Knowledge of food safety practices and procedures
- Ability to follow instructions and work as part of a team
- Basic cooking skills are a plus
- Ability to stand for long periods of time and lift heavy objects as needed
Please note that this is a general description of duties and qualifications for the position of Dietary Aide. Duties may vary depending on the specific needs of the facility.
